1BSPORTS 1B Sports June 11th England lost to Senegal 1-3 in a friendly match. Data shows that this is the first time England lost to an African team in the history of the English team.

Before this, England had a record of 15 wins and 6 draws against African opponents, and never lost. This game is also the first time that England has conceded 3 goals or more in a match against African teams.

Senegal has remained unbeaten in 23 consecutive games. At present, no other national team in the world has maintained such a long unbeaten record. The closest is Spain, with 20 consecutive unbeaten games.
